Обсуждение программирования на Delphi в конференции ru.delphi
Re: Позиция записи в БД
Итак, Шистеpов, пpодолжим:
AS>> База MS Access. Пpогpаммно добавляю запись, не выключая пpогpамму ей
AS>> же смотpю - новая запись стоИт последней, т.е. всё пpавильно. Пpи
AS>> следующем запуске пpогpаммы она показывает, что новая запись вдpуг
AS>> стала пеpвой, хотя пpи пpосмотpе в самом MS Access запись осталась
AS>> последней!
ШП> А нужен-ли тебе этот индекс? Есть сpедства поиска, есть пpавила pаботы
ШП> с БД. Для какой такой специфической цели потpебовалось знание индекса
ШП> записи?
Так в том-то и дело, что этот индекс мне не нужен. Hаобоpот - он мне мешает! =))) Я хочу чтобы запись пpосто добавлялась в конец базы без подвыподвеpтов. Так как же всё-таки пpоконтpолиpовать, куда добавилась запись - в начало или в конец базы?
PS: Append не помог - тот же pезультат. =(
До новых писем, Шистеpов! [RU.GAME] [FALLOUT] [RAMSTEIN] [PRODIGY] [DELPHI]
np: Кипелов - Я свободен
* Origin: Компьютеp не pоскошь, а сpедство сyществования (с) (2:451/2.29)
Re: Позиция записи в БД
From: Andrew Simanov <aas-redhouse [@] mtu-net.ru>
> AS>> База MS Access. Пpогpаммно добавляю запись, не выключая пpогpамму ей
> AS>> же смотpю - новая запись стоИт последней, т.е. всё пpавильно. Пpи
> AS>> следующем запуске пpогpаммы она показывает, что новая запись вдpуг
> AS>> стала пеpвой, хотя пpи пpосмотpе в самом MS Access запись осталась
Вообще-то как бы неправильная стратегия.
Когда запись добавляется - она добавляется в DataSet последней - Append
сработал :-)
А вот куда БД добавляет такую запись - это никто знать не может, кроме
разработчика СУБД ( в данном случае Microsoft)
Посему пользуйтесь сортировкой средствами СУБД или на клиенте в
зависимости от производительности, удобства программирования и проч.
условий.
Удачи!
Андрей Симанов
--
Отправлено через сервер Форумы [@] mail.ru - talk.mail.ru
* Origin: Talk.Mail.Ru (2:5020/400)
Moderatorial [+]: Позиция записи в БД
Приветствую, Шистеров!
Однажды, 20.09.05 6:47:27, Шистеров писал к Alexey Stogny
по поводу "Re: Позиция записи в БД".
Похоже, мои призывы остались без внимания. Заслуженный [+] - оффтопик.
U> [@] MSGID: jetmotors.perm.ru 9b23d3eb
U> [@] REPLY: 2:451/2.29 432d1e01
U> [@] REPLYADDR: Шистеров Павел <schis-pm [@] jetmotors.perm.ru>
U> [@] REPLYTO: 2:5020/400 UUCP
U> [@] RFC-Message-ID: <521826718.20050920084632 [@] jetmotors.perm.ru>
U> From: Шистеров Павел <schis-pm [@] jetmotors.perm.ru>
U> Здравствуйте, Alexey,
U> Sunday, September 18, 2005, 11:57:53 AM, вы писали:
AS>> Пpиветствую! А я по делу:
AS>> База MS Access. Пpогpаммно добавляю запись, не выключая пpогpамму ей же
AS>> смотpю
AS>> - новая запись стоИт последней, т.е. всё пpавильно. Пpи следующем
AS>> запуске
AS>> пpогpаммы она показывает, что новая запись вдpуг стала пеpвой, хотя пpи
AS>> пpосмотpе в самом MS Access запись осталась последней!
U> А нужен-ли тебе этот индекс? Есть средства поиска, есть правила работы
U> с БД. Для какой такой специфической цели потребовалось знание индекса
U> записи?
U> --
U> С уважением, Шистеров Павел
U> ICQ # 307634884
U> mailto:schis-pm [@] jetmotors.perm.ru
U> Отправлено через сервер Форумы [@] mail.ru - http://talk.mail.ru
U> -+- ifmail v.2.15dev5.3
U> [@] ORIGINAL: 1433724551 (2:5020/400)
U> [@] PATH: 5020/400 450/159 160 143
-- С уважением, Andrew O. Shadoura
AKAs: 2:450/143.25, 2:450/202.25
* Origin: Husky forever! (2:450/143.25)
Позиция записи в БД
Приветствую, All!
Последнее китайское!
Тема "Позиция записи в БД" здесь - оффтопик!
После 7:00 21 сентября буду плюсовать каждого!
-- С уважением, Andrew O. Shadoura
AKAs: 2:450/143.25, 2:450/202.25
* Origin: Programming in progress... (2:450/143.25)
Функции для работы с ДИРЕКТОРИЯМИ
Здравствуй All!
Помоги мне найти функции, которые понадобятся для того, чтобы вывести список всех директорий и файлов в каждой их них.
Спасибо!
С уважением, Maxim
* Origin: ExTeC (2:454/16.72)
Re: Функции для работы с ДИРЕКТОРИЯМИ
From: "Andrey Vasilyev" <av [@] acoola.com>
Hello, Maxim!
You wrote to All on Mon, 12 Sep 2005 11:41:02 +0400:
MZ> Помоги мне найти функции, которые понадобятся для того, чтобы вывести
MZ> список всех директорий и файлов в каждой их них.
FindFirst, FindNext, FindClose
см. Example в Help.
Оформи функцией и вызывай рекурсивно для faDirectory..
With best regards,
Andrey Vasilyev.
* Origin: RTComm.RU (2:5020/400)
Re: Moderatorial [+]: Позиция записи в БД
From: Шистеров Павел <schis-pm [@] jetmotors.perm.ru>
Здравствуйте, Moderator,
Tuesday, September 20, 2005, 11:36:20 PM, вы писали:
MoRD> Приветствую, Шистеров!
MoRD> Однажды, 20.09.05 6:47:27, Шистеров писал к Alexey Stogny
MoRD> по поводу "Re: Позиция записи в БД".
MoRD> Похоже, мои призывы остались без внимания. Заслуженный [+] - оффтопик.
А как же это?
>Последнее китайское!
>Тема "Позиция записи в БД" здесь - оффтопик!
>После 7:00 21 сентября буду плюсовать каждого!
И вопрос, я не помню как подключился к этому форуму, а как
подключиться к RU.DELPHI.DB ? Честно не знаю...
--
С уважением, Шистеров Павел
ICQ # 307634884
mailto:schis-pm [@] jetmotors.perm.ru
Отправлено через сервер Форумы [@] mail.ru - talk.mail.ru
* Origin: 1433724551 (2:5020/400)
Как создать ShortCut для сочетания клавиш Ctrl++, Ctrl+-
From: "Serge Rostov" <svn [@] donpac.ru>
В выпадающем списке ShortCut в инспекторе объектов нет комбинаций Ctrl++,
Ctrl+-
Можно ли как-нибудь создать ShortCut для таких комбинаций клавиш?
* Origin: Demos online service (2:5020/400)
Re: Как создать ShortCut для сочетания клавиш Ctrl++, Ctrl+-
From: "Andrey Vasilyev" <av [@] acoola.com>
Hello, Serge!
You wrote on Wed, 21 Sep 2005 09:04:22 +0000 (UTC):
SR> В выпадающем списке ShortCut в инспекторе объектов нет комбинаций
SR> Ctrl++, Ctrl+-
SR> Можно ли как-нибудь создать ShortCut для таких комбинаций клавиш?
Впиши вручную
Ctrl+-
Shift+Ctrl+=
With best regards,
Andrey Vasilyev.
* Origin: RTComm.RU (2:5020/400)
Re: Как создать ShortCut для сочетания клавиш Ctrl++, Ctrl+-
From: "Serge Rostov" <svn [@] donpac.ru>
Ctrl+- вписал.
Hо Ctrl++ отказывается. Пишет invalid property value.
"Andrey Vasilyev" <av [@] acoola.com> wrote in message
news:dgr8ds$131m$1 [@] news.rtcomm.ru...
> Hello, Serge!
> You wrote on Wed, 21 Sep 2005 09:04:22 +0000 (UTC):
>
> SR> В выпадающем списке ShortCut в инспекторе объектов нет комбинаций
> SR> Ctrl++, Ctrl+-
> SR> Можно ли как-нибудь создать ShortCut для таких комбинаций клавиш?
>
> Впиши вручную
> Ctrl+-
> Shift+Ctrl+=
>
* Origin: Demos online service (2:5020/400)